On this episode of Art Ed Radio, host Tim Bogatz talks with Angela Matsuoka, a K–12 curriculum designer at The Art of Ed, about the new FLEX Digital Art I and Digital Art II curricula. Angela explains how FLEX curricula help teachers sequence lessons, build skills over time, and create cohesive learning experiences without taking away teacher flexibility or student choice. Together, Tim and Angela explore digital drawing, photo editing, graphic design, AR, and other tools, while still making space for student choice and voice. Angela also shares why teachers should begin with the artistic goal (rather than the technology) and how students can use digital tools to communicate ideas, solve problems, and make intentional choices. The conversation also examines AI, authorship, originality, bias, misinformation, and the role art educators can play in helping students become thoughtful, creative, and critical users of technology.
